Beyond size, the shape of an anal dildo dramatically influences the experience. Different designs cater to different preferences and can target specific pleasure points. Understanding the nuances of shape is key to unlocking your ultimate satisfaction.Tapered Tips for Easy Insertion
A tapered, pointed tip is a hallmark of a well-designed anal toy, especially for beginners. This shape allows for gradual, gentle insertion, giving your sphincter muscles time to relax and open. It works with your body, not against it, making the initial entry smooth and comfortable. This small design detail can make a huge difference in the overall comfort and enjoyment of your play session.Flared Bases for Safety
This is the most critical safety feature of any anal toy. An anal dildo *must* have a flared base that is wider than the insertable part of the toy. Unlike the vagina, the rectum doesn't have a natural endpoint, and a toy without a flared base can get lost inside, requiring a trip to the emergency room. This non-negotiable feature ensures that your toy stays safely outside your body for easy retrieval, allowing you to relax and enjoy the moment without worry.Curved vs. Straight Shafts
The shaft of the dildo also plays a role in the type of stimulation you'll receive.- Straight Shafts: These are versatile and excellent for general fullness and pressure. They are straightforward and provide a consistent sensation along the entire length.
- Curved Shafts: Often designed with a gentle curve, these dildos are crafted to target the P-spot (prostate) in people with penises or the G-spot through the shared wall of the rectum in people with vaginas. This targeted pressure can lead to incredibly intense and distinct orgasms.

The material of your toy impacts everything from safety and hygiene to the sensation it provides. Choosing a body-safe, non-porous material is paramount for healthy and enjoyable anal play.Silicone: The Gold Standard
Medical-grade silicone is widely considered the best material for sex toys, and for good reason. It's non-porous, meaning it won't harbor bacteria and can be completely sanitized. It's also body-safe, hypoallergenic, and free from harmful chemicals like phthalates. Silicone is soft, flexible, and has a velvety, skin-like feel that is comfortable for internal use. While it's a premium material, its durability and safety make it a worthwhile investment in your pleasure.Glass: Elegant and Temperature Play
Borosilicate glass is another excellent non-porous and body-safe option. Glass dildos are completely smooth, hypoallergenic, and easy to sterilize. One of the most exciting features of glass is its ability to conduct temperature. You can warm it in hot water or cool it in the freezer for thrilling temperature play, adding an entirely new dimension to your experience.Metal: Heavy and Conductive
High-quality, body-safe metals like medical-grade stainless steel offer a unique experience. Metal toys are non-porous, durable, and easy to clean. They have a satisfying weight and can also be used for temperature play. The real magic of metal lies in its conductivity; when paired with a vibrator, the vibrations travel through the metal, creating deep, resonant sensations that can feel incredibly powerful and intense. Lubricant is not optional for anal play; it's a necessity. The anus does not self-lubricate, and attempting penetration without lube can cause friction, pain, and even tearing of delicate tissues. A high-quality lubricant is the key to safe, comfortable, and pleasurable anal sex. When choosing a lubricant, a **water based lube** is the most versatile and safest option. It's compatible with all toy materials, including silicone, and is easy to clean up. For anal play, a slightly thicker formula can provide longer-lasting slickness. Look for a **natural lubricant** that is pH-balanced and free from harsh chemicals like glycerin or parabens, which can cause irritation.
